Mozilla 正在打造一个基于情境的 Web 推荐系统

Mozilla于今日宣布了一个名叫“Context Graph”的新项目,以打造一个能够更好地理解主题、发现可替代的问题解决方案、让浏览器不要求输入就能够提供实用信息的“更好的前进按钮”。“情境图”是web推荐系统的一个设想,有助于该公司开发一个能够规模化理解浏览器活动的解决方案。它可以尝试理解人们的输入和浏览操作,解锁下一代互联网web内容发现的功能。

情境图的另一个示例,是搞掂新鲜的事儿,比如修理自行车。Context Graph应该能够深入链接和其它资源,导引帮助用户学习如何修理自行车。

当然,隐私一直是大家非常关心的事儿。Firefox产品副总裁Nick Nguyen解释到,Mozilla正与一组志愿用户合作,希望找出最佳的数据收集方法、且着手构建一个基于上下文建议的实验系统。

此外,Nguyen还承诺,该工具将做到尊重用户的隐私和开源。之后,他还提到了Google和Facebook,称网络已经变得不那么开放。

我们担心的是被少量公司所主导的网络对这个世界所造成的长期影响,如发现、服务、利用和创造。现如今,新创意只寻求大手笔的兑现和收购。

当然,我们其实早已见识过这个项目。Mozilla表示,活动信息流(Activity Stream)就是首个情境图(Context Graph)功能,该附加组件于今年5月加入了Firefox的Test Pilot项目。

情境图的另一个示例,是搞掂新鲜的事儿,比如修理自行车。Context Graph应该能够深入链接和其它资源,导引帮助用户学习如何修理自行车。

当然,隐私一直是大家非常关心的事儿。Firefox产品副总裁Nick Nguyen解释到,Mozilla正与一组志愿用户合作,希望找出最佳的数据收集方法、且着手构建一个基于上下文建议的实验系统。

此外,Nguyen还承诺,该工具将做到尊重用户的隐私和开源。之后,他还提到了Google和Facebook,称网络已经变得不那么开放。

我们担心的是被少量公司所主导的网络对这个世界所造成的长期影响,如发现、服务、利用和创造。现如今,新创意只寻求大手笔的兑现和收购。

当然,我们其实早已见识过这个项目。Mozilla表示,活动信息流(Activity Stream)就是首个情境图(Context Graph)功能,该附加组件于今年5月加入了Firefox的Test Pilot项目。

文章转载自 开源中国社区[http://www.oschina.net]

时间: 2025-01-21 02:38:37

Mozilla 正在打造一个基于情境的 Web 推荐系统的相关文章

一个基于JavaScript的Web绘制图表工具

问题描述 EveryChart是一个基于JavaScript的Web绘制图表工具,它的特点:无须下载任何插件,只要支持canvas的浏览器即可使用.支持动态增加节点.体积小,速度快,使用简单.面向对象架构,方便扩展.拥有详尽的中文文档和本地技术支持.多浏览器支持:IE9,IE10firfox3.x+operachromesafari希望大家帮给下意见

SPWebServer:一个基于 SPServer 的 web 服务器框架

看到这个题目,估计很多人会问:为什么要再实现一个 web 服务器? 这里有几个原因: 1.这是一个 web 服务器框架,不是一个完整的 web 服务器.也就是说 SPWebServer 提供的是一套 API 和类库,可以方便地集成到现有的应用程序中.可以称 SPWebServer 为 embedded web server . 2.有些时候,我们需要的不是一个功能强大完整的 web 服务器(例如 apache ),我们只是需要一个能提供最基本的 http 功能的服务器框架.比如要用 C/C++

IBM公司新推一个基于云计算的Web分析工具

据外媒报道,IBM最新推出了一个Web分析工具,结合了其现有的基于B/S架构的专业数据度量和分析工具CoreMetrics和营销分析服务Unica.IBM在去年耗资4.http://www.aliyun.com/zixun/aggregation/19203.html">8亿美元收购Unica,帮助企业分析客户数据,并预测他们的需求和行动,Unica在被收购时拥有超过1500家客户,除此之外,IBM在去年还收购了互联网分析软件公司Coremetrics,不过两家公司均未透露此并购的有关协议

怎么开发一个基于spark的web实时查询web程序

问题描述 如标题,公司想开发这样一个小程序,但是现在不知道从何下手,spark又没有提供接口可以在我的web应用程序里面直接调用,那意味着是不是我每次查询的时候,要把sql语句和对应的scala代码一起通过ssh提交到集群的主机上运行spark-shell命令,但是有几个地方想不明白1.这样执行的结果我怎么拿回来显示在web界面上?还是有其他的办法实现?2.我们有个功能点是机器学习所以会用到MLLib,每个流程点都需要提交查询一次,把结果拿一部分回来给用户看,并把结果作为下个流程节点的输入,那我

基于Jave的Web服务工作机制(1)

一个WEB服务器也被称为一个HTTP服务器,因为它使用HTTP协议和它的客户进行通讯,而这些客户通常是浏览器. 一个基于JAVA的WEB服务器使用了两个重要的类:java.net.Socket和java.net.ServerSocket,并且是通过HTTP消息进行通讯的.本文开头将讨论HTTP和这两个类,后面,将解释一个简单WEB服务器应用程序的工作机制. 超文本传输协议 (HTTP) HTTP协议允许服务器和客户机通过INTERNET接收和发送数据.它是个请求和回应协议----客户机发送请求,

基于java得web服务器实现[Z]

web|web服务|web服务器 基于Java的Web服务器工作原理1 一个 Web 服务器也被称为 HTTP 服务器,它通过 HTTP 协议与客户端通信.这个客户端通常指的是 Web 浏览器.一个基于 Java 的 Web 服务器用到二个重要的类,java.net.Socket 与 java.net.ServerSocket ,并通过 HTTP 消息通信.因此,本文从讨论 HTTP 与这二个类开始,然后我将解释一个与本文相关的简单的 Web 应用. The Hypertext Transfer

Mojolicious 2.0发布 基于Perl的Web编程框架

Mojolicious是一个基于Perl的Web编程框架.它无需任何外部的依赖性,主要功能是:支持http://www.aliyun.com/zixun/aggregation/14172.html">RESTful路由.插件.Perl-ish模板.会话管理.签署的信息.一个测试框架.静态文件服务器.一流的Unicode支持,等等.它可以实现一个完整的堆栈HTTP 1.1 和 WebSocket 客户端/服务器,支持TLS.Bonjour.IDNA.Comet (long polling)

一步一步用jenkins,ansible,supervisor打造一个web构建发布系统

新blog地址:http://hengyunabc.github.io/deploy-system-build-with-jenkins-ansible-supervisor/ 一步一步用jenkins,ansible,supervisor打造一个web构建发布系统. 本来应该还有gitlab这一环节的,但是感觉加上,内容会增加很多.所以直接用github上的spring-mvc-showcase项目来做演示. https://github.com/spring-projects/spring-

求救一个基于java WEB编程技术的网站,本人真的不会,望好心人搭救一把~

问题描述 总体要求为:完成一个基于javaWEB编程技术的网站.1)主题任选2)网站能完成发布新闻或产品信息.3)用DIV+CSS进行布局4)用javascript对表单进行验证5)页面设计较美观(至少有主页.新闻或产品列表.阅读.发布.登录等页面)6)后台管理需登录后才有权限,后台功能为发布.修改.删除新闻或产品7)采用良好的软件结构,应对软件进行分层,如表现层.数据访问层.业务逻辑层.控制层等.不能在一个jsp页面中完成所有操作.软件架构将直接影响系统质量.8)设计数据库.能访问数据库,为一